Immigrants from South Eastern Asia vs Pakistani Family Poverty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 510,315,048 people shows a slight negative correlation between the proportion of Immigrants from South Eastern Asia and poverty level among families in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of -0.095 and weighted average of 8.5%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 334,856,676 people shows a mild positive correlation between the proportion of Pakistanis and poverty level among families in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.322 and weighted average of 8.3%, a difference of 2.4%.
